Israel threatens to strike enemies in Iran after fighting with Gaza; Here’s why

In his first public statement since the close of the three-day military operation against the Palestinian Islamic Jihad terror group in Gaza, PM Yair Lapid said that Israel won’t apologise for defending itself. He added that civilian casualties in the Gaza strip were heartbreaking but said it was necessary to launch an operation against Islamic Jihad. Israel even warned of strikes in Iran. “Even in the future, if it becomes necessary, we will launch a preemptive strike, in order to protect the citizens of Israel from Tehran or Khan Younis,” Israeli Defence Minister Benny Gantz warned, speaking alongside Lapid.
